How To Build A Personal Brand

Amazon’s founder Jeff Bezos famously said that branding is “what people say about you when you’re not in the room.” Many of us associate the concept of a carefully considered brand with a company but in an age of online influence where we ourselves are the product, personal branding has become ever more crucial to success for both on a personal and professional front. Crafting a strong and authentic personal brand is the key to securing more interviews, being considered for more promotions and giving people around you a memorable sense of who you are, even when you’re not in the room. In this session, Lucy will provide a valuable lesson in personal branding, and offer some practical tips and advice to how to brand yourself and boost your career.

About the Speaker

Lucy Lin is a leader in global innovation, AI and web3 marketing. She works in partnership with innovative organisations and startups as a strategic growth consultant and advisory board member. Possessing an entrepreneurial mindset, she founded an award-winning mobile app and a global marketing consultancy (Forestlyn.com). Prior to Forestlyn, Lucy has over 15 years of experience at international companies including American Express, Qantas, AMP and HERE Technologies and lived in 5 countries worldwide.
